The Capital of Old and New

The Saudi Arabian capital, sprawling Riyadh is a mix of historic monuments and ultra-modern skyscrapers. On a plateau surrounded by desert, it is one of the Middle East’s richest cities, so there are several 5-star hotels in Riyadh.

This wealth is also evident in modern architecture, particularly the Kingdom Centre, a perfectly sculpted building looking strangely like a bottle opener. Lit at night, it has an observation deck offering fantastic city views.

On its bottom floor is a shopping mall, and there is another within Al Faisaliyah, the country’s 1st skyscraper. Riyadh is a shopping paradise and yet more malls are on wide, palm-lined King Fahd Road. This king also gave his name to King Fahd Stadium, home of the Saudi football team.

Unusually for a capital, King Khalid International Airport is right in the city centre and there are lots of Riyadh hotels near the airport on Booking.com. South, in Al Murabba, is the King Abdulaziz Historical Centre, site of the Saudi Arabia National Museum. Further south in Dirah is 19th-century Al-Masmak fort with souks and mosques nearby.

Wherever you stay, remember that Saudi Arabia is a deeply Islamic country and that local customs should be respected. Men and women may not be able to access attractions at the same time.
